Dawson County
The Texas A&M AgriLife Extension Service in Dawson County, located in Lamesa, serves the South Plains region of Texas, focusing on the agricultural community and related industries. Their mission is to improve the lives of individuals, businesses, and communities through high-quality, research-based education.
Under the guidance of the Dawson County Leadership Advisory Board, the Extension Program provides resources for healthy living, financial stability, and environmental stewardship to enhance the overall well-being of residents. Established in 1876, Dawson County has a rich history tied to agriculture, making the Extension Service an essential component of the local economy and community development.
